The Company
J. Wray & Nephew Limited is a subsidiary of Gruppo Campari, the sixth largest player in the
global beverage industry, with a portfolio of over 50 premium and super premium brands
marketed and distributed in over 190 countries worldwide.
J. Wray & Nephew Limited (JWN) is the oldest company in Jamaica and has built a tradition of
excellence since its founding in 1825. From its humble beginning as a tavern in Kingston
established by John Wray, the Company has developed into one of the largest exporters in the
Caribbean, with its products distributed in over 60 countries around the world. The Company
has Jamaica’s largest wine and spirits portfolio, comprising a number of owned and represented brands.
The Location
Our legendary distillery nestled in the picturesque Nassau Valley on Jamaica’s South coast is home to the Appleton Estate Rum Tour. The Appleton Estate Rum Tour was opened in 1988 to showcase the Appleton Estate Jamaica Rum brand to visitors to the Island. A visit to the Appleton Estate Rum Tour, will take you on a journey through time to learn about the history of rum and an insider’s look at how the finest rum in the world is produced.
